| Morphological Notes | Verb, Qal stem (simple active), perfect (completed aspect), 3rd person masculine singular. No pronominal suffix. |
| Rendering Rationale | The Qal perfect 3rd masculine singular form denotes a completed action performed by a masculine singular subject, thus "he built." The rendering preserves the core root sense of construction or establishment without adding interpretation beyond the simple active stem. |
